How To Survive The Holiday Season

With Thanksgiving a little over a week away you might already be getting nervous about putting on a few extra lbs this holiday season. You’re already thinking about the pounds and pounds of food that will be on the Thanksgiving table, then less than a month later we have the winter holiday season with parties, going out, drinks and so much more than can hinder our weight loss, and even cause us to gain some weight.

 

As I am writing this today’s date is November 18th, 2019 which means there are 45 days until January 2nd, 2020.

 

To make things simple let’s say on average you eat 3 meals a day, which means you still have 135 meals until January 2nd, 2020. Now let’s all agree that after the 2nd the holiday season is over and things will go back to “normal eating”.

 

Now that we know how many meals we will have (assuming we eat 3x a day) let’s break down how many of those meals will truly be a challenge to make good decisions at.

 

To keep things simple I want to break down a few of those meals.

 

Let’s say that:

Thanksgiving Day= 1 meal

Winter Holidays= 3-5 meals (depending on what you celebrate)

New Years Eve/Day= 2 meals

Parties/Events= 5 meals

 

That adds up to a total of 11-13 meals, out of 135 meals. Are you really going to blame those few meals for your weight gain or lack of weight loss over the holiday season?

 

13 meals of out 135 is less than 10% of your meals. I think we can all agree that those few meals are not the issue. None of us would argue that eating “healthy” for 13 out of 135 meals will not do any good for you.

 

Now I do understand the holiday season is harder with things going on but if you are serious about getting results it is time to stop making excuses.

 

So what is the problem?

 

The problem is we take those few days and fall for the screw it effect. We let one holiday turn into a week of overeating, one party turn into 5 nights of drinking and so on. Those 13 or 26 meals turn into 50-75 meals, which is going to be an issue.

 

Remember to enjoy yourself for the holidays and when you are at parties but then get right back on track the next day.
